Essentials for Life with Hidradenitis Suppurativa (HS) 

Hidradenitis Suppurativa (HS) is an inflammatory skin condition that results in lumps that resemble pimples under the skin. These nodules typically develop in regions containing apocrine sweat glands, such as the groin and armpits. They might also manifest themselves in areas where skin rubs against skin, such as the buttocks, waist, inner thighs, anus, and beneath the breasts.

Although the cause of HS is not entirely understood, doctors believe a hyperactive immune response is to blame. Your skin’s proteins and other materials might clog your hair follicles. Occasionally, this obstruction traps microorganisms inside the follicle. If this obstruction or the release of the blocked follicle results in an inflammatory reaction, a nodule may develop.
